那请问您,spring又是用来干嘛的?struts干嘛的?还有hibernate。也说得通俗一点,谢谢您。
追答struts主要做页面的显示,属于前端,
spring主要做业务逻辑及处理,属于控制端,
hibernate做的是存储层,即数据的持久化,属于最底层的存储.
java中SSH到底是干什么的,说的通俗一点,谢谢。
1、SSH是指:struts,spring,hibernate 2、他们都是java开发的轻量级框架,特别受广大开发者的喜好。3、他们三个是一个组合,特别符合MVC(Model-View-Control)的设计模式,也就是分别负责项目开发的一部分,可以高效快捷的解决很多项目开发的常见问题以及团队合作问题,4、如果还想更详细的放,可能需要你好...
java ssh是什么意思?
Java SSH是一个开源的技术平台,它为开发者提供了一种灵活的解决方案以及强大的工具集。Java SSH支持各种数据源,并提供了各种接口和工具来方便地进行数据访问和管理。同时,Java SSH还提供了多种现成的插件,如Spring和Struts,使得它可以轻松地集成到其他框架中,具有很高的灵活性和可扩展性。Java SSH可...
Java中的“SSH”是什么?
SSH 为 struts+spring+hibernate的一个集成框架,是目前较流行的一种Web应用程序开源框架。集成SSH框架的系统从职责上分为四层:表示层、业务逻辑层、数据持久层和域模块层,以帮助开发人员在短期内搭建结构清晰、可复用性好、维护方便的Web应用程序。其中使用Struts作为系统的整体基础架构,负责MVC的分离,...
java中SSH到底是干什么的,说的通俗一点,谢谢。
ssh就是那个混凝土打好的楼层!
JAVA三大框架SSH的各自作用
在JAVA开发中,SSH三大框架分别扮演着关键角色:Spring,作为核心框架,提供了强大的业务管理方法,鼓励接口编程,利用Inversion of Control (IoC)容器实现组件管理和数据访问抽象。Spring的JDBC框架优化了数据操作效率,支持Hibernate和其他O\/R mapping解决方案,同时它的AOP框架允许声明式事务管理和自定义企业...
ssh是啥东东
一、SSH介绍 什么是SSH? 传统的网络服务程序,如:ftp、pop和telnet在本质上都是不安全的,因为它们在网络上用明文传送口令和数据, 别有用心的人非常容易就可以截 获这些口令和数据。而且,这些服务程序的安全验证方式也是有其弱点的, 就是很容易受到“中间人”(man-in-the-middle)这种方式的攻 击。所谓“中间...
在JAVA项目中什么时候选择用SSH啊?什么时候选择用一个?比如只选择用Sp...
这道题实际上考查的是你对SSH框架的理解。首先LZ应该明白SSH是干嘛的,框架说白了,其实就是为了提高开发效率而对相应层模块的一个抽象和功能的封装与加强。如struts2,它就是基于MVC思想而开发出来的一个框架,在说的直白点,他将servlet做了相应的封装,并在其基础之上有了很大加强。hibernate,他就是...
java web 开发的 ssh
如果做java web的话,主要和B\/S架构分不开。SSH也就是spring+struts+hibernate这个其实就是一个组合,还有很多组合。为的就是保持软件的复用性和可维护性。struts在这个开发中就是一个控制器,用来获得用户请求,并调用相应的业务逻辑。hibernate其实就是一个持久层框架,用来和数据库打交道。spring嘛,...
ssh框架是什么意思
SSH框架全称是“Spring+Struts2+Hibernate”,是一套经典的Java Web开发框架。它由Spring、Struts2和Hibernate三个独立框架结合而成,用于快速构建高性能、安全、易扩展的Web应用。其中,Spring是IoC容器和AOP框架,Struts2是Web层框架,Hibernate则是ORM框架。SSH框架具备强大的优势。首先,持久化层框架...
java框架组合ssm和ssh各自的优势是什么?
SSH 通常指的是 Struts2 做控制器(controller),spring 管理各层的组件,hibernate 负责持久化层。SSM 则指的是 SpringMVC 做控制器(controller),Spring 管理各层的组件,MyBatis 负责持久化层。共同点:1、Spring依赖注入DI来管理各层的组件。2、用面向切面编程AOP管理事物、日志、权限等。不同点:1...